In den folgenden drei Videos installieren wir openHAB, konfigurieren die notwendigsten Parameter und richten eine nette Oberfläche zur Bedienung ein.
Es sind dafür diese zwei Links notwendig:
JAVA prüfen
openHAB Homepage
OpenHAB 3
Die Installation:
# sudo apt update && apt upgrade -y && apt autoremove -y # sudo apt install openjdk-17-jre gnupg2 sudo curl htop -y # curl -fsSL "https://openhab.jfrog.io/artifactory/api/gpg/key/public" | gpg --dearmor > openhab.gpg # sudo mv openhab.gpg /usr/share/keyrings # sudo chmod u=rw,g=r,o=r /usr/share/keyrings/openhab.gpg # echo 'deb [signed-by=/usr/share/keyrings/openhab.gpg] https://openhab.jfrog.io/artifactory/openhab-linuxpkg stable main' | sudo tee /etc/apt/sources.list.d/openhab.list # sudo apt update # sudo apt install openhab # sudo apt install openhab-addons # sudo systemctl start openhab
Die Konfiguration:
Ein Haus-Modell erstellen:
ACHTUNG: Die IDs von Dingen im Model dürfen auf KEINEN Fall mit einer Zahl beginnen! Also 1OG = Nicht gut, ErstesOG1 = gut!
Ein Verlaufsdiagramm erstellen:
OpenHAB 2
Die Installation:
Die Konfiguration:
Die Einrichtung:
Hier noch ein Beispiel-Screenshots aus meiner Installation:
Bindings die von mir erfolgreich getestet werden konnten:
– AVM (Je nach Updates von AVM, kann das Binding probleme machen)
– Bose SoundTouch
– DWD Unwetter
– EXEC
– MiLight (iBox2)
– Modbus (mit SMA Wechselrichtern)
– NetAtmo (Temperatur, Wind, Regen, Feuchtigkeit, Luftdruck,…)
– Network
– OpenWeatherMap
– SamsungTV
– SolarLog
– WiFiLED
– Yamaha Receiver
– ZigBee
Pfade die du wissen solltest:
Daten von OpenHAB liegen hier:
/var/lib/openhab/
Wenn du fertige Konfigurationen für die Sitemap, Things oder sonstige Dinge hast, finden diese hier den Platz:
/etc/openhab
Hier liegen die Logs:
/var/log/openhab/
Wichtig hierbei ist events.log und openhab.log, da dort die meisten Fehler und Infos zu finden sind.
Hast du Add-Ons die von Hand installiert werden müssen (xxx.jar), landen die hier:
/usr/share/openhab/addons
Gut zu wissen:
Hängt mal was schief, hilft es, den Cache zu leeren. Je nach Installationsweise, befindet sich dieser an einer anderen Stelle.
Eine kurze Anleitung (in Enlgisch) gibt es hier:
https://community.openhab.org/t/clear-the-cache/36424
Update 12.06.2021:
Videos zu OpenHAB3 hinzugefügt und getestete Bindings-Liste erweitert.
Pingback:Raspberry Pi – PC per GPIOs einschalten / neustarten / ausschalten lassen - Hoerli.NET